Mount Kailash & Mansarovar for International Pilgrims

For NRIs (Non-Resident Indians) living abroad and foreign nationals from across the world, the Kailash Mansarovar Yatra represents the pinnacle of spiritual pilgrimage. This journey to Mount Kailash (6,638m) in the Transhimalaya and the pristine turquoise waters of Lake Mansarovar has drawn seekers from Hindu, Buddhist, Jain, and Bon traditions for centuries.

The Nepal gateway is the preferred route for international pilgrims. Travelers can journey overland starting from Kathmandu via Kyirong, or choose the fast-track helicopter route starting from Lucknow via Nepalgunj, Simikot, and Hilsa to reach the Tibetan plateau and the serene precincts of Lake Mansarovar and Mount Kailash.

Essential Information for NRIs & International Travelers

Planning the Kailash Mansarovar Yatra from abroad requires clear clarity on international passport validity, OCI/PIO card guidelines, Nepal transit visas, high-altitude travel insurance, and USD payment schedules. Below is an essential guide compiled by our international pilgrimage desk to ensure a seamless, well-prepared journey.

OCI/PIO Card Holders

OCI (Overseas Citizen of India) and PIO card holders can undertake the Kailash Yatra. However, visa and permit requirements are determined by your passport nationality, not your OCI/PIO status. Ensure your passport has 6+ months validity with at least 2 blank visa pages.

Passport Requirements

All travelers must have a valid passport with at least 6 months validity from the date of travel and a minimum of 2 blank visa pages. Passport copies are required for Tibet Travel Permit processing: submit them at least 45 days before departure.

Currency & Payments

All packages are priced in USD. Payments can be made via international wire transfer (SWIFT), or through prior arrangement with our team. We provide a detailed invoice and payment confirmation for your records. No hidden charges or last-minute surcharges.

Nepal Transit Visa

Most nationalities receive a Nepal visa on arrival at Tribhuvan International Airport, Kathmandu. The fee is approximately $30 USD for 15 days or $50 USD for 30 days. Indian passport holders do not need a Nepal visa. Carry 2 passport-size photos for the visa counter.

Travel Insurance

We strongly recommend comprehensive travel insurance covering high-altitude trekking (up to 6,000m+), emergency medical evacuation by helicopter, trip cancellation, and baggage loss. International pilgrims should purchase insurance that is valid in Nepal, China, and Tibet.

The Three Pillars of Kailash Mansarovar

The Kailash Mansarovar Yatra is anchored by three remarkable natural and spiritual wonders: the majestic unclimbed peak of Mount Kailash, the high-altitude freshwater of Lake Mansarovar, and the 52-kilometer Kailash Parikrama. Together, these elements create a transformative journey revered across world traditions.

Mount Kailash Peak at 6638 meters
Cosmic Axis 6,638m Peak

Mount Kailash

Rising dramatically to 6,638 meters above sea level in the Transhimalaya, Mount Kailash stands perpetually unclimbed as the spiritual center of the universe. Revered as the eternal abode of Lord Shiva in Hinduism, Mount Meru in Buddhism, and the seat of spiritual liberation in Jainism and Bon, its four distinct cardinal faces naturally align with the great rivers of Asia.

Lake Mansarovar holy bath at 4590 meters altitude
Mind of Brahma 4,590m Altitude

Lake Mansarovar

Situated at an elevation of 4,590 meters on the Tibetan Plateau, Lake Mansarovar is the highest body of freshwater in the world. Originating from the Sanskrit words 'Manas' (mind) and 'Sarovar' (lake), ancient Vedic texts state the lake was conceived in the mind of Lord Brahma before manifesting on Earth. Devout pilgrims perform holy dips and offer prayers along its pristine turquoise shoreline.

The Holy Kora Parikrama at Mount Kailash - 52km circumambulation
52 km Parikrama 5,630m Pass

The Holy Kora

The 52-kilometer circumambulation around Mount Kailash is a profound three-day high-altitude trek testing physical endurance and spiritual devotion. Crossing the formidable Dolma La Pass at 5,630 meters elevation, pilgrims honor Yamasthali and behold the emerald waters of Gauri Kund. Completing this circumambulation is believed to cleanse sins of a lifetime.

It depends on your nationality. Citizens of 54+ countries, including France, Germany, Italy, Australia, Japan, South Korea, Singapore, UAE, and many European and Gulf nations, currently enjoy visa-free entry to mainland China under the Chinese government's expanded exemption policy. If your country is not on the visa-free list, you must obtain a China visa independently from the nearest Chinese Embassy or Consulate before the yatra. Regardless of visa status, a separate Tibet Travel Permit is mandatory for all foreign nationals, which Nagarjuna Travels handles on your behalf.

A Tibet Travel Permit (TTP) is a mandatory document issued by the Tibet Tourism Bureau, required for all foreign nationals to enter the Tibet Autonomous Region. Individual foreigners cannot apply directly; it must be arranged through a licensed travel agency. Nagarjuna Travels handles the complete Tibet Travel Permit application and processing for all pilgrims in our group, including the Alien Travel Permit (ATP) and Military Permit required for the restricted Kailash Mansarovar region. You simply need to provide your passport copy and photographs at least 45 days before departure.

Yes. OCI (Overseas Citizen of India) and PIO (Person of Indian Origin) card holders can undertake the Kailash Mansarovar Yatra. However, for travel documentation purposes, you will be processed based on your passport nationality, not your OCI/PIO status. This means visa and permit requirements are determined by which country's passport you hold. If you hold an Indian passport, you follow the standard Indian pilgrim requirements. If you hold a foreign passport (US, UK, Australian, etc.), you follow the NRI/foreigner documentation process.

Foreign nationals need: (1) Valid passport with at least 6 months validity and 2 blank visa pages, (2) China visa if your country is not on the visa-free list, (3) Tibet Travel Permit: arranged by Nagarjuna Travels, (4) Nepal visa: available on arrival for most nationalities at Kathmandu airport ($30 to $50 USD), (5) 6 passport-size photographs (white background), (6) Medical fitness certificate from a registered physician, and (7) Comprehensive travel insurance covering high-altitude trekking and emergency evacuation.

Nagarjuna Travels takes altitude sickness (Acute Mountain Sickness) very seriously for all pilgrims. Our medical safety protocol includes: experienced Sherpas carrying portable oxygen cylinders, daily pulse-oximeter monitoring at every camp, scientifically designed acclimatization schedules with gradual altitude increments, emergency evacuation planning via helicopter if needed, and a dedicated medical escort throughout the journey. We strongly recommend that international pilgrims begin cardiovascular fitness training at least 2 months before departure, and consult their physician about preventive medication such as Acetazolamide (Diamox).
